What About Me? by Helen Stephens Arthur is new and needs some friends, so everyone plays with him But Charlie isn't happy. "What about me?" This is a story for every child who insists on being the center of attention.

About the author

Helen Stephens

139 books31 followers
Helen Stephens is the illustrator of a number of books for children. She is best known for her How to Hide a Lion series, which was adapted for the stage by the Polka Theatre. She has illustrated stories for some of her favorite authors, including Roger McGough, Michael Morpurgo, Sophie Hannah, Holly Webb, and Cecile Aubry. Helen Stephens lives on the windy coast of Northumberland, England, with her family.
